Devtools improvements I (#1392)

* devtools: fix showing entire depth instead of bits

* devtools: show button for stage instead of menu bar

- fix batch view dockspace not rendering when window collapsed

* devtools: removed useless "Batch" collapse & don't collapse last batch

* devtools: refactor DrawRow to templating

* devtools: reg popup size adjusted to the content

* devtools: better window names

* devtools: regview layout compacted

* devtools: option to show collapsed frame dump

keep most popups open when selection changes
best popup windows positioning

* devtools: show compute shader regs

* devtools: tips popup
This commit is contained in:
Vinicius Rangel 2024-10-16 07:12:46 -03:00 committed by GitHub
parent 877cda9b9a
commit 25de4d6b65
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
19 changed files with 474 additions and 203 deletions

View file

@ -245,7 +245,7 @@ void ImeDialogUi::Draw() {
window_size = {500.0f, 150.0f};
}
CentralizeWindow();
CentralizeNextWindow();
SetNextWindowSize(window_size);
SetNextWindowCollapsed(false);